Output 63c676e9c2a4131dc2a04a8db7abd57759fb86a5cae4a604fea85dbd8fae75c4:1

value
171549220
script pubkey
OP_0 OP_PUSHBYTES_20 0149de32c85e3e43f0e353ca317891cf32ecc9f6
address
ltc1qq9yauvkgtcly8u8r209rz7y3euewej0kfc0le5
transaction
63c676e9c2a4131dc2a04a8db7abd57759fb86a5cae4a604fea85dbd8fae75c4
spent
true